执行脚本装饰器记录每次执行时间

# encoding=utf-8

import os
import sys
import time
import csv

news_dict_list = []


def loging(func):
    def wrapper(times, *args, **kwargs):
        for i in range(times):
            start_time = time.time()
            struct_start_time = time.localtime(start_time)
            start_struct_time = time.strftime("%Y%m%d%H%M%S", struct_start_time)

            res = func(*args, **kwargs)

            end_time = time.time()
            struct_end_time = time.localtime(end_time)
            end_struct_time = time.strftime("%Y%m%d%H%M%S", struct_end_time)

            news = {"start_time": start_struct_time,
                    "end_time": end_struct_time, "num_round": i + 1,
                    "cost_time": end_time - start_time,
                    }
            news_dict_list.append(news)

        # 输出csv
        headers = ['start_time', 'end_time', "num_round", "cost_time"]
        with open('pwr_log.csv', mode='w', encoding='utf-8', newline='') as f:
            csv_writer = csv.DictWriter(f, headers)
            csv_writer.writeheader()
            csv_writer.writerows(news_dict_list)

        return res

    return wrapper


# 修改为实际的脚本放置位置
model_path_dict = {'a': "C:\\CodeDir\\PyCode",
                   'b': "C:\\CodeDir\\",
                   "c": "C:\\Users\\Desktop\\Code",
                   }
# 修改为实际的脚本执行脚本
model_command_dict = {'a': "dir", 'b': "dir", "c": "dir"}


@loging
def run_command(mode):
    # 针对不同模块取不同的值
    model_path = model_path_dict.get(mode)
    model_command = model_command_dict.get(mode)
    pwd_before_changed = os.getcwd()

    # change dir
    os.chdir(model_path)
    pwd_after_changed = os.getcwd()

    # 目录判断,报错退出
    if pwd_after_changed != model_path:
        print("Error dir ")
        sys.exit()
    os.system(model_command)
    time.sleep(1)
    # 退回原目录
    os.chdir(pwd_before_changed)
    return mode


if __name__ == '__main__':
    n = int(input("输入执行次数:\n"))
    m = input('a b c :\n')
    run_command(n, m)
